Bandung-Java Island (BDO) to Denpasar-Bali Island (DPS) Flight Distance
The flight distance from Husein Sastranegara International Airport (BDO) in Bandung-Java Island, Indonesia to Ngurah Rai (Bali) International Airport (DPS) in Denpasar-Bali Island, Indonesia is 861 kilometers (535 miles / 465 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 2h, flying east southeast at a heading of 104°.
This is a short-haul route typically served by narrow-body aircraft such as the Boeing 737 or Airbus A320 family. In-flight service is usually limited to drinks and light snacks.
This is a domestic route within Indonesia. Both airports operate in the same country, which may simplify travel requirements and documentation. Despite being a domestic route, there is a 1-hour time difference between the two cities.
Time zone information: When it's 20:00 in Bandung-Java Island, it's 21:00 in Denpasar-Bali Island.
There is a significant elevation difference of 2,422 feet between the two airports. Ngurah Rai (Bali) International Airport sits lower than Husein Sastranegara International Airport.
The return flight from Denpasar-Bali Island (DPS) to Bandung-Java Island (BDO) follows a heading of 283° (west northwest).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
